What is Tigan?

Tigan has active ingredients of trimethobenzamide hydrochloride. It is often used in nausea. eHealthMe is studying from 1,904 Tigan users. Check the latest studies of Tigan.

What is Diazepam?

Diazepam has active ingredients of diazepam. It is often used in stress and anxiety. eHealthMe is studying from 108,384 Diazepam users. Check the latest studies of Diazepam.

How the study uses the data?

The study uses data from the FDA. It is based on trimethobenzamide hydrochloride and diazepam (the active ingredients of Tigan and Diazepam, respectively), and Tigan and Diazepam (the brand names). Other drugs that have the same active ingredients (e.g. generic drugs) are not considered. Dosage of drugs is not considered in the study.
